This book offers a stimulating and thoughtful analysis of the pre-Cambrian crystalline rocks that are the foundation of the geology of Illinois. It offers a fascinating glimpse into the ancient geological history of the state, revealing the complex processes that shaped its landscape over billions of years. The author draws upon a wealth of scientific data, including detailed geological surveys and laboratory studies, to provide a comprehensive understanding of these ancient rocks. The book not only provides a valuable resource for geologists and earth scientists but also offers a captivating read for anyone interested in the history of our planet and the forces that have shaped it.
